Artist Diploma are more than just concerts. If they represent the end of a cycle, they are also an opening towards new horizons and, above all, the culmination of a musical and artistic identity. These musicians who, year after year, developed before your eyes thank you by proposing a project or a program that is close to their hearts.
For this concert, the young violinist who shone at the 2019 Queen Elisabeth International Competition will perform the complete works of the sonatas for violin and piano by Johannes Brahms.
